Common Jaguar F-TYPE SVR Engine Problems
These are the most frequent Jaguar F-TYPE SVR engine issues we diagnose and repair in our workshop. Our solutions address the root cause, not just the symptoms.
| Symptom | Likely Cause | Our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Supercharger whine or failure during acceleration | 5.0L Supercharged V8 drive belt tensioner wear (AJ133 engine) | Genuine updated tensioner kit JLR789012 + supercharger pulley alignment |
| Oil leaks around valve covers | High-performance V8 oil pressure issues (AJ133 engine) | Remanufactured valve cover gaskets + oil pressure system recalibration |
| Timing chain rattle at cold start | 5.0L Supercharged V8 timing chain tensioner wear (AJ133 engine) | Updated tensioner kit JLR123456 + precision alignment per JLR TSB 17/023 |
| Check engine light with P0016 code | Camshaft position sensor failure (AJ133 engine) | Genuine camshaft position sensor replacement + ECU recalibration |

Timing chain tensioner failure is the most common issue in the F-TYPE SVR's AJ133 engine, particularly in pre-2020 models. This manifests as a rattle at cold start that often disappears as the engine warms up. Our solution includes the updated timing chain kit JLR789012 with reinforced tensioner, precise alignment to <0.05mm tolerance, and ECU recalibration per JLR TSB 17/023. No, the F-TYPE SVR uses a unique version of the 5.0L Supercharged V8 (AJ133) specifically tuned for high-performance driving. While based on the same engine family as other Jaguar models, the SVR variant has different supercharger calibration, reinforced internals to handle 575 HP, and specialized cooling systems. The timing chain system in particular differs from standard F-TYPE models, which is why we use the specific JLR789012 kit for SVR rebuilds.
